Vacation Church School will place the first week of August (Aug 1 to 5, 2011) from 9 to 11:30 AM. We will be using the stories of Dr. Seuss to learn about God's care for us and for how to treat those who God loves. Cost is only $2 per child. Each day the children and youth will be introduced to a new Dr. Seuss story including "Horton Hears a Who", "Yertle the Turtle", and "What Was I Scared Of?" along with a passage from the Bible relating to that story.
